4-Methyl-2-pyrimidineethanamine

Description:
4-Methyl-2-pyrimidineethanamine, identified by its CAS number 933745-54-1, is an organic compound that features a pyrimidine ring substituted with a methyl group and an ethylamine side chain. This compound is characterized by its basicity due to the presence of the amine functional group, which can participate in hydrogen bonding and protonation reactions. The pyrimidine ring contributes to its aromaticity and can influence its reactivity and interaction with other molecules. Typically, compounds like 4-Methyl-2-pyrimidineethanamine may exhibit solubility in polar solvents due to the presence of the amine group, while the methyl substitution can affect its steric properties and overall stability. This compound may have applications in pharmaceuticals or as a building block in organic synthesis, given the importance of pyrimidine derivatives in medicinal chemistry. Formula:C7H11N3
InChI:InChI=1S/C7H11N3/c1-6-3-5-9-7(10-6)2-4-8/h3,5H,2,4,8H2,1H3
InChI key:InChIKey=PPDHUPNJRYGEHF-UHFFFAOYSA-N
SMILES:C(CN)C=1N=C(C)C=CN1
Synonyms:
  • 2-Pyrimidineethanamine, 4-methyl-
  • 4-Methyl-2-pyrimidineethanamine
